Что нового

Нужна ли конвертация или как поступить с полученными данными (АДРЕСА ПРОГРАММЫ)

SeMgA

Новичок
Сообщения
47
Репутация
0
Добрый день, продолжаю ковырять код программ для того, чтобы вытащить нужно мне число. В данный момент у меня есть готовый шаблон вот такого типа:
Код:
Global $ProcessName = "Viber"
Global $PID = WinGetProcess($ProcessName,"")
$plus="0x0" ; смещение от модуля
$baseADDR = _MemoryModuleGetBaseAddress($PID, 'Qt5WebEngineCore.dll'); ентриес мп это мой модуль с которого я беру базовый адрес
$ActionBAD = "0x" & Hex($baseADDR + $plus)
ConsoleWrite($ActionBAD)
Данный шаблон вытаскивает в моем случае базовый адрес программы, а именно библиотеки которая мне нужна(прочитал из Cheat Engine)
1.png
2.png

Но сам по себе CheatEngine почему - то в самой программе использует уже другой адрес данной библиотеки
2.png

Отсюда вопросы:
1 CheatEngine трансформирует адрес?
2 Если да, какими способами можно полученный мной адрес конвертировать.

Спасибо!
 

Вложения

  • 1.png
    1.png
    5.2 КБ · Просмотры: 8
  • 2.png
    2.png
    1.9 КБ · Просмотры: 7
  • 2.png
    2.png
    2.2 КБ · Просмотры: 6
Верх